CEO of the HSRC, Dr Olive Shisana, who is a member of the PWG, said hosting the secretariat would enable the group to identify and advocate ways to optimise HIV prevention, encourage prevention programmes to have maximum impact among populations at highest risk, and to maximise the value of prevention expenditures.
The overwhelming majority of all infections occur in sub-Saharan Africa, and 52.8% of all people living with the disease are in Southern Africa. Swaziland has the highest HIV prevalence at 25.9%, while South Africa continues to be the epicentre of the epidemic, home to 24.4% of all HIV-positive people in sub-Saharan Africa.
Dr Shisana said: ‘The secretariat will support the PWG in creating some think pieces to inform global and national policy making, programme planning, and donor and country-level decisions on HIV prevention. It will arrange and host face-to-face and teleconference meetings and will oversee all logistical and administrative elements of the PWG’s work.
‘The PWG – and the broader HIV field – is at a critical juncture. A broader array of validated, well-defined prevention tools are at our disposal now more than ever before. However, declining support for HIV assistance calls into question our ability to effectively use these powerful approaches.
‘Moreover, the emergence of highly effective prevention strategies underscores the urgent need for a more strategic approach to service prioritisation, resource allocation and impact monitoring, presenting under-resourced countries with potentially difficult challenges.’
The HSRC will collaborate with the PWGs in the USA to undertake a strategic programme of action that unites multiple disciplines and the perspectives of stakeholders from all regions in an effort to encourage use of evidence-based HIV-prevention intervention programmes.

HSRC to Host the Secretariat of the Global HIV Prevention Working Group The HSRC has won a bid to host the secretariat of the Global HIV Prevention Working Group PWG at its office in Cape Town The PWG was convened by the Bill and Melinda Gates Foundation and the Henry J Kaiser Family Foundation and consists of an international panel of more than 55 leading public health experts clinicians biomedical and behavioural researchers advocates and people affected by HIV/AIDS The activities of the PWG which was launched in 2002 to inform global policy making programme planning and donor decisions on HIV prevention consist of issuing periodic reports and fact sheets on key issues in HIV prevention science and policy building consensus on evidence-based HIV-prevention programming advocates for a comprehensive international response to HIV/AIDS that integrates prevention treatment and care and provides information and guidance to donors media and policy makers
